> SmallPOS (http://www.squeaksource.com/SmallPOS.html) probably has what you
> want.  On the Squeaksource page its listed as GPLv3 but there was a
> discussion on the Pharo lists about relicensing it to MIT here: 
> 
> http://forum.world.st/Status-of-SmallPOS-tp4649796p4909835.html

> Ken G. Brown wrote
>> Does anyone know of a basic personal accounting framework in Squeak? I
>> just want to be able to enter all general ledger items and keep everything
>> over the years in a database that I could search through for various
>> specific entries not knowing the year, total up how much I spent on
>> various accounts over several years, that sort of thing. 
>> 
>> Probably would also want to filter and export in a form I could read into
>> a spreadsheet or another accounting program of the accountants choice.
>> e.g. export all 2016 items. 
>> 
>> It occurred to me that it might be a good way to gain experience with
>> Magma.
